Hey guys, I'm looking for some help regarding trailer lighting. My Escape didn't come with a factory installed trailer light harness so I had to have an after-market kit installed. The nearest place was Uhaul so I brought it there and had them wire it up.
After 2 launches at a local lake the lights stopped working correctly, only to find out online that the converter boxes are very touchy and can be blown easily. I disconnect the wiring before I launch, but do you suppose that even after pulling the boat out and connecting the lights it could still fry the box if there is any water shorting out one of the marker lights?
My other question: If I replace all of the trailer lights with submersible LED lights will that better protect the box? I feel like somewhere I have heard that LED's are way better for trailer applications and have less chance of shorting.
